Extended ligand conjugation and dinuclearity as a route to efficient platinum-based near-infrared (NIR) triplet emitters and solution-processed NIR-OLEDs

Shafikov, Marsel Z. ; Pander, Piotr ; Zaytsev, Andrey V. ; Daniels, Ruth ; Martinscroft, Ross ; Dias, Fernando B. ; Williams, J. A. Gareth ; Kozhevnikov, Valery N.



Zusammenfassung

Near infrared (NIR) emission from molecular materials is typically targeted by using more extended conjugated systems compared to visible-emitting materials. But efficiencies usually fall off due to the combined effects of increasing non-radiative and lower oscillator strengths as the energy of emissive excited states decreases.
